At the Naples PAN there will be an exhibition on Salvador Dalì, the great genius of Surrealism who has made countless masterpieces!

The doubts on the mystery of billboards on Salvador Dali in Naples they can finally be dispelled because it is an initiative to advertise one show that it will open al PAN - Palace of the Arts of Naples from 1 March to 10 June.

The exhibition is titled I Dalì and it will be an exhibition of drawings, videos, paintings, magazines and photographs that will allow us to discover the genesis of a multifaceted and brilliant character and his secret life. It will be analyzed the other life by Dalì, the less known one but which was necessary and fundamental to the birth of the artist we know today.

Io Dalì exhibition: three-dimensional art, paintings, drawings, photos and videopearances

The central nucleus of the exhibition, around which everything turns, are i masterpieces of the late 60s and all the 70s, those who saw him confront the search for the third dimension, anticipating what we now know as 3D.

There are stereoscopic works that show us the painting in three dimensions, paintings that can be admired with the use of specific equipment that enhance the three-dimensional effects.

There will also be the magnificent photographs taken by Philippe Helsman and featuring the famous mustache of Dali. In some shots he is posing, in others he is immortalized during moments of his daily life. these are images that make us understand even more how the Spanish artist, through his distinctive features such as mustache and wide eyes, wants to make the eternal image of him.

In the exhibition at the PAN, it will be possible to see, above all, above all paintingsdrawings and photographs, but there will be more films and videos that will show Dali's way of working and how he loved use the media as performative act, as very powerful means for self-staging. They are also considered fundamental means of storytelling. The exhibition allows you, therefore, to admire his frequent forays into the media, from magazine covers to participation, as a guest, in television programs and competitions.

The exhibition was commissioned by the Municipality of Naples with the Department of Culture and Tourism, the Fundació Gala-Salvador Dalí and was co-organized with COR Create Organize Realize. It is curated by Laura Bartolomé and Lucia Moni for the Fundació Gala-Salvador Dalí and by Francesca Villanti, scientific director of COR with the scientific advice of Montse Aguer, director of the Dalí Museums and of Rosa Maria Maurell.
